Dental implant introduced

Feb. 19, 2007
Implant provides potentially improved bone fixation, which may lead to greater stability for the implant during the critical early healing phases.

PALM BEACH GARDENS, Florida--As treatment protocols get more advanced and dental implants are placed in more challenging clinical scenarios, a surface that potentially provides a greater rate and extent of osseointegration on a more predictable basis, could be a benefit.

The NanoTite Implant starts with the industry-proven OSSEOTITE Surface at the core. Next, discrete nanometer scale crystals of calcium phosphate are deposited onto the OSSEOTITE Surface substrate. These crystals are bonded to the substrate, occupying approximately 50% of the surface, thereby being differentiated from the traditional plasma-sprayed CaP coatings that have been in commercial use for more than 20 years.

The nanoscale topography and potential biologic benefits associated with the CaP crystals may play a key role in enhanced site response, potentially improving clinical predictability and outcomes.

Preclinical studies demonstrate a substantial improvement on the rate and extent of osseointegration for the NanoTite Implant versus the OSSEOTITE Implant. Human histology has also demonstrated a marked increase in Bone-To-Implant Contact for the NanoTite Implant as compared to OSSEOTITE Implant Controls.

The result is potentially improved bone fixation, which may lead to greater stability for the implant during the critical early healing phases. This may improve predictability in more challenging clinical cases, to include poor bone quality, immediate and/or accelerated loading, short implants, wide diameter implants, simultaneous grafted sites, extraction sockets and aesthetic cases where bone preservation may be critical.

This new implant is available in two configurations: The NanoTite Certain Implant is a modified hybrid where the coverage of both the OSSEOTITE Surface and the nano-scale crystals go up to the base of the implant collar and the NanoTite PREVAIL Implant, which incorporates integrated Platform Switching and has the OSSEOTITE Surface and the nano-scale crystals to the top of the collar, creating a continuous bone-loading surface.
